### CI note: loyalty ledger suite flaking again

Quick heads-up for the sync — the Embermark loyalty-points ledger tests started failing intermittently on Tuesday. Root cause looks like the fixture seeder racing the ledger snapshotter; when the seeder loses, balances come up zero and assertions blow up. Workaround for now: retry the stage once before pinging anyone. A proper fix (seeder barrier) is in review and should land this week. The last fully green run is identified by the token below.

trace token, fawep-yafof: htk4_8486

### Step 4: Enable compaction on the Brindlebus queue

Once the broker nodes are green, flip compaction on for the `orders-ledger` topic. Heads up: compaction on Brindlebus won't kick in until the cleaner thread can authenticate to the segment store, so don't skip the env bits. Set the compaction interval to 15m (anything lower thrashes disk on the smaller nodes), then add the cleaner's credential — the next line in the env file sets it.

sealed setting: LEDGER_TOKEN20=6148d35bbb480b0ab79e

Handover — Fernwick config service

Hot-reload works via the watcher in `cfgd`. Reload interval is 15s; don't lower it, the registry rate-limits. Known quirk: nested keys don't trigger reloads unless the parent block changes — workaround documented in the wiki. Everything else is stable. Current production values, for reference, are as follows.

config for kajeg-kahog:
WENIX_LOG_LEVEL=debug
WENIX_METRICS_HOST=metrics.wenix.qirvansys.corp
WENIX_POOL_SIZE=4